MEMO — Branch Managers

Re: Gross-Margin Review

Hi all — quick heads-up before Thursday's call. The Q2 margin review flagged three branches (Welsmere, Dunhollow, Prentis Cross) running below the 34% floor, mostly down to over-discounting on the Harlo range. Nothing dramatic, but we need corrective plans from each of you within two weeks. Template's on the shared drive. Freight surcharges helped elsewhere, so the overall picture is fine. Before you draft anything, read the confidential note added just below.

management briefing: Headcount on the Oliix team goes from 3 to 120 by the end of July. Gross margin on Oliix came in at 15 percent against a plan of 5 percent.

Handover: Customer dedup service (Merlon)

Welcome to the team. I'm passing ownership of the Merlon deduplication service to Priya's group. Matching runs nightly; fuzzy matches above the threshold are auto-merged, borderline ones go to the review queue. Never lower the threshold without a dry run — we learned that the hard way in March. The matcher's current production configuration is reproduced below.

settings of fahag-haduf:
[ulaox]
port = 8443
region = south-2
host = ulaox.lumiccorp.internal
timeout_ms = 500
retries = 8

CI note: if the Cartwheel prefetcher tests hang in your plugin pipeline, it's usually the mock tile server binding a stale port. Kill it, rerun with `--fresh-ports`. Also pin the harness to the 3.x line; 4.0-beta changed the fixture format. Known-good runs are anchored to the trace below.

session token of yahap-fafop = htk9_f6aa94135

## Step 4 — AddressPin Widget Deploy

Security review checklist for the AddressPin autocomplete widget. Confirm CSP headers block inline script. Verify the suggestion endpoint enforces rate limits per session, not per IP. The widget bundle must be built in the sealed Fernbrook pipeline; reject any artifact built locally. Check the SBOM matches the lockfile hash. No third-party telemetry permitted in the minified output. All shipped bundles require a detached signature. Validate against the current release key, shown below.

deploy key for baweg-bajeg: bky9_DYLNv2wGq